Glanville House, located in the picturesque village of Mevagissey, Cornwall, is a luxurious coastal retreat that accommodates up to eight guests across four beautifully appointed bedrooms. This charming property boasts spellbinding sea views and is ideally situated on the harbour front, making it a perfect getaway for families and groups. The accommodation is spread over three floors, showcasing a blend of modern comfort and classic elegance, highlighted by an open-plan kitchen and dining area featuring a handmade kitchen that reflects exceptional craftsmanship.

The sitting room adjacent to the kitchen is a true centerpiece, adorned with beautiful antiques, captivating artwork, and unique artifacts that enhance the home's character. The sleeping arrangements include two double rooms and two twin rooms, thoughtfully distributed across the upper floors, complemented by a bathroom and a shower room for convenience. French windows from the sitting room lead out to a serene enclosed terrace, providing a private oasis for relaxation and enjoyment of the stunning surroundings.

Just a short stroll from Glanville House, guests can explore the vibrant heart of Mevagissey, which is brimming with quaint cafes, traditional inns, and a variety of shops selling gifts and curios. The village also offers a selection of dining options, ranging from family-friendly eateries to fine dining experiences. For a unique adventure, visitors can embark on a fishing trip from the harbour during the summer months, followed by a delightful evening of cooking their fresh catch. Alternatively, a ferry ride to the nearby waterfront town of Fowey for lunch presents another charming option.

The area surrounding Mevagissey is rich with attractions, including the sandy beaches of Penstreath and Pentewan, both offering enjoyable outings regardless of the weather. Additionally, notable sites such as the Lost Gardens of Heligan and the renowned Eden Project are located within a 10-mile radius, making them ideal for day trips.
